CLEO is a scripting platform originally developed for the PC version of GTA: San Andreas that lets modders write small scripts to add new features, cheats, and gameplay mechanics without changing the original game files. Scripts — typically with a .cs or .cleo extension — can spawn vehicles, create custom missions, add new HUD elements, automate actions, or implement entirely new systems.
